A multiplex qPCR kit for the detection of Vancomycin & Methicillin (MecA)
Staphylococcus Methicillin (mecA) resistance and Vancomycin resistance are important antibiotic resistance markers, especially in the human health sector. Failure to detect these markers early can lead to treatment failure and the spread of drug-resistant infections. These markers are commonly found in hospital-acquired infections and can cause severe illnesses in patients.
YouSeq's qPCR kit to detect Staphylococcus Methicillin (mecA) and Vancomycin resistance allows for quick and accurate identification of these antibiotic resistance markers. Early detection is crucial in preventing the spread of drug-resistant infections and improving patient outcomes. By using this kit, healthcare providers can make more informed decisions on treatment options and help combat the rise of antibiotic resistance in clinical settings.
